84669 人學習
152542 人學習
20005 人學習
5487 人學習
7821 人學習
359900 人學習
3350 人學習
180660 人學習
48569 人學習
18603 人學習
40936 人學習
1549 人學習
1183 人學習
32909 人學習
我想在點擊物件時將一張圖片更換為另一張圖片。程式碼按照以下順序堆疊:
我希望的是,當我點擊時,將圖片更換為彩色版本的圖片,即另一張圖片。現在,我知道我可以使用JQuery/JS來實現。但是我不想為了實現這麼簡單的功能而添加大量的JS程式碼。
有沒有更簡單的方法來實作?像是偽選擇器.active類別這樣的方法?
.active
我想不出來。
要使用JavaScript更改圖像的onclick事件,您需要具有具有id的圖像:
然後,當您按一下圖像時,您可以呼叫JavaScript函數:
function changeImage() { if (document.getElementById("imgClickAndChange").src == "http://www.userinterfaceicons.com/80x80/minimize.png"){ document.getElementById("imgClickAndChange").src = "http://www.userinterfaceicons.com/80x80/maximize.png"; } else { document.getElementById("imgClickAndChange").src = "http://www.userinterfaceicons.com/80x80/minimize.png"; } }
此程式碼將在目前img.src設定為minimize.png時將影像設定為maximize.png,反之亦然。 有關更多詳細信息,請訪問:使用JavaScript更改圖片的onclick事件連結
要使用JavaScript更改圖像的onclick事件,您需要具有具有id的圖像:
然後,當您按一下圖像時,您可以呼叫JavaScript函數:
此程式碼將在目前img.src設定為minimize.png時將影像設定為maximize.png,反之亦然。 有關更多詳細信息,請訪問:使用JavaScript更改圖片的onclick事件連結